Samuel Stevenson was Scottish champion at 4 miles (1905-06), 10 miles (1905), and cross-country (1906). He won at 4 miles for Scotland vs. Ireland in 1906, and represented Scotland three times in the International Cross-Country (1904-06), with a best place of sixth in 1905.
Personal Bests: 4 miles – 20:41.4 (1906); 5 miles – 26:17.0 (1908); 10 miles – 53:31.4 (1905).
